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Gray Short-tailed Bat | Mimika bobtail |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Mollusca (Mollusks)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Cephalopoda (Cephalopods)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Sepiida (Sepiida) |
| Family | Phyllostomidae | Sepiolidae |
| Genus | Carollia | Euprymna |
| Species | Carollia subrufa | Euprymna morsei |
